Coastguard helicopter involved in search for missing pensioner in Cork

The coastguard helicopter is circling the River Lee in Cork this afternoon as part of the search for a missing pensioner.

63-year-old Thomas Rawley from Bishopstown disappeared on the December 22.

He was last seen in the vicinity of South Main Street.

Gardaí have made repeated appeals to the public for information on his whereabouts.

The chopper was launched this morning and is due to continue surveillance along both sides of the river, as far as Blackpool, until lunchtime.
